State Garden is expanding its Simple Beginnings conventional produce line with the addition of 10-ounce celery heart bags and 20-ounce celery heart trays. The new products are now available to State Garden customers along the Eastern Seaboard, with expansion into additional markets expected throughout the fall.

Simple Beginnings Celery Group logo in a gray background | Simple Beginnings Celery Group“We are excited to announce this latest addition to the Simple Beginnings brand,” says Stephen Noll, vice president of sales and marketing at State Garden. “State Garden has been a family-run business for more than four generations and celery has been a staple in our company’s offerings since the very beginning.” Simple Beginnings’ 10-ounce single celery heart bags and 20-ounce double celery heart trays will contain fresh, USA-grown, washed and trimmed celery hearts that are produced and packaged according to State Garden’s strict food safety standards. State Garden launched Simple Beginnings in October 2013, a line of high quality conventional produce including triple washed salads, cooking greens and cut squash with a focus on making fresh, wholesome eating accessible to all, note company officials. State Garden previously offered conventional celery hearts under its former Northeast Fresh brand. In addition to its new Simple Beginnings celery program, State Garden produces organic celery hearts for its Olivia’s Organics brand along with multiple private label celery heart programs in the Northeast.
